Cameron “Buddy” Morvant Jr., 68, a native of Labadieville, La., and a resident of Vacherie, La., died Thursday, May 22.
He is survived by his wife, Gilda Lassere Morvant; son, Kerry Morvant and wife, Mary; daughter, Tanya Touchard; brothers, Robert Morvant and wife, Dollie, and Jerald Morvant and wife, Maxine; sisters, Mrs. Mike “Carol” Aucoin and Mrs. A.J. “Debra” Toney; and grandchildren, Quinn Morvant, Morgan Elizabeth Morvant, Cam Falgoust and Dex Falgoust.
He was preceded in death by his parents, Cameron Morvant Sr. and Glory Clause Morvant; and brother, Charles Morvant.
“Buddy” was a loving and devoted spouse, father, grandfather, brother and friend. He enjoyed fishing, trawling, gardening and farming. He devoted his life to his family and was a sugar-cane farmer for 40 years.
He was buried at Our Lady of Peace Catholic Church Cemetery in Vacherie.
Thibodaux Funeral Home in Thibodaux is in charge of the arrangements.
